Hints for today’s Connections groups

Here are four hints for the groupings in today’s Connections puzzle, ranked from the easiest yellow group to the tough (and sometimes bizarre) purple group.

Yellow group hint: Whoa, that messed me up!

Green group hint: Yay, that’s done!

Blue group hint: Letter between “S” and “U.”

Purple group hint: Words that sound like other words.

Answers for today’s Connections groups

Yellow group: Unnerve.

Green group: Remove, as an item from a list, with “off.”

Blue group: What “T” might stand for.

Purple group: Homophones of possessive adjectives.

What are today’s Connections answers?

The completed NYT Connections puzzle for April 30, 2026.

NYT/Screenshot by CNET

The yellow words in today’s Connections

The theme is unnerve. The four answers are alarm, disturb, shake and shock.

The green words in today’s Connections

The theme is remove, as an item from a list, with “off.” The four answers are check, cross, mark and tick.

The blue words in today’s Connections

The theme is what “T” might stand for. The four answers are Tesla, time, true and Tyrannosaurus.

The purple words in today’s Connections

The theme is homophones of possessive adjectives. The four answers are hour, hur, there and yore.
